Our client is a boutique trust and estate litigation firm specializing in representing trustees and beneficiaries in complex probate and trust disputes. The firm is known for its high-performing, collaborative team that values accountability, communication, and excellence in client service.

This is a key role within the litigation team, offering ownership over a caseload and the opportunity to contribute meaningfully to case strategy, workflow management, and client outcomes.

Key Responsibilities

  • Case Management & Workflow Oversight
  • Manage a portfolio of trust and probate litigation matters from intake through resolution or trial
  • Monitor case progress using internal systems and ensure matters are advancing appropriately
  • Identify and escalate issues such as overdue tasks, stalled cases, billing delays, or extended timelines
  • Coordinate with responsible attorneys to ensure weekly case status updates are completed
  • Ensure monthly client case status letters are prepared and sent consistently
Litigation Support & Execution
  • Handle all phases of active litigation matters, including court filings (electronic and physical)
  • Draft, prepare, and edit legal documents and discovery responses
  • Conduct document review, legal research, cite-checking, and shepherdizing
  • Prepare deposition summaries, trial binders, exhibit lists, and trial support materials
  • Maintain organized case files and ensure case management systems are updated and accurate
  • Manage deadlines, calendars, and litigation milestones to ensure timely execution
Communication & Team Support
  • Serve as a central communication point between attorneys, clients, and support staff
  • Support onboarding and initial case planning meetings with new clients
  • Mentor junior paralegals and legal assistants as needed
  • Review and monitor time entries for accuracy and completeness
Strategic & Operational Contribution
  • Anticipate case next steps and proactively manage workflow
  • Identify workload or case progression issues and collaborate with the team to resolve
  • Support special projects assigned by firm leadership
  • Ensure compliance with firm standards for case progression and performance metrics
Qualifications
  • 5+ years of litigation paralegal experience
  • At least 3+ years of trust and estate litigation experience
  • Experience supporting at least 25 depositions and 3 trials
  • Strong knowledge of Probate Code, California Rules of Court (CRC), and Code of Civil Procedure (CCP)
  • Proficiency in Adobe Acrobat Pro (OCR, Bates stamping, document management)
  • Familiarity with Trial Director or similar litigation support tools
  • Strong Microsoft Office skills (Word, Excel, Outlook, Teams)
  • Experience with case management systems (Clio or similar preferred)
  • Strong organizational skills and ability to thrive in a fast-paced environment
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ills
  • Ability to manage time entries accurately and consistently
